Sikafloor® MultiDur WB-10
Sikafloor® MultiDur WB-10 is a slip resistant, water dispersed, low VOC / AMC emissions, coloured, epoxy covering for flooring applications.

System Structure
1
Primer/Wearing coat & broadcact/Top coat
Usage
- Can be subjected to normal up to medium heavy mechanical and chemical loading
- For production areas, warehouses, car park decks, garages, etc.

Colour
Available in various pastel colour shades.
Appearance
Slip resistant, semi-gloss finish
System Details
System Structure
Sikafloor® MultiDur WB-10
Product | Layer |
1. Primer | Sikafloor®-2540 W+5 % water |
2. Wearing coat & broadcact | Sikafloor®-2540 W filled 1:1 with quartz sand 0.1-0.3mm or Sika® Aggregate-508, & broadcast in excess |
3. Top coat | Sikafloor®-2540 W |
Composition
Epoxy waterborne
Nominal thickness
~2–3 mm
Reaction to Fire
Bfl-S1 | (DIN EN 13501-1) |

Application
Product Temperature
Please refer to the individual Product Data Sheets
Ambient Air Temperature
+10 °C min. / +30 °C max.
Relative Air Humidity
75 % r.h. max., adequate fresh air ventilation must be provided to remove excess moisture during curing.
Dew Point
Beware of condensation!
The substrate and uncured floor must be at least 3 °C above dew point to reduce the risk of condensation or blooming on the floor finish.
Substrate Temperature
+10 °C min. / +30 °C max.
Substrate Moisture Content
When performing application work with Sikafloor® Multidur WB-10 the moisture content must not exceed the 6 % pbw measured by Tramex Test methods: Sika®-Tramex meter, CM - measurement or Oven-dry-method.
No rising moisture according to ASTM (Polyethylene-sheet). Osmosis caused by rising moisture is not covered by the product warranty.
Waiting Time / Overcoating
Before applying Sikafloor®-2540 W on Sikafloor®-2540 W allow:
Substrate temperature | Minimum | Maximum |
+10 °C | 48 hours | 7 days |
+20 °C | 20 hours | 6 days |
+30 °C | 10 hours | 3 days |
Times are approximate and will be affected by changing ambient conditions particularly temperature and relative humidity.
When relative air humidity is ≥75 % the waiting time is increased by at least 24 hours.
Applied Product Ready for Use
Temperature | Foot traffic | Light traffic | Full cure |
+10 °C | ~ 48 hours | ~ 5 days | ~ 10 days |
+20 °C | ~ 20 hours | ~ 3 days | ~ 7 days |
+30 °C | ~ 10 hours | ~ 2 days | ~ 5 days |
Consumption
Sikafloor® MultiDur WB-10
Coating System | Product | Consumption |
Primer | 1 × Sikafloor®-2540 W + 5 % water | ~0.2–0.3 kg/m² |
Wearing coat | Sikafloor®-2540 W filled 1:1 with quartz sand 0.1–0.3 mm or Sika® Aggregate-508 | ~1.8 kg/m² |
Broadcast in excess | Sika® Aggregate-508 | ~4–6 kg/m² |
Top coat | 2 × Sikafloor®-2540 W | ~0.4–0.6 kg/m² per layer |
